The main square of Athens, located in front of the Greek Parliament

Syntagma Square (Πλατεία Συντάγματος) (also called Constitution Square), is located in central Athens, Greece. The square is bordered by Georgiou Avenue to the north, Othonos Street to the south, Syntagma Avenue to the west and Amalias Avenue to the east. The center of the square, a grassy area planted with shade trees and dotted with the tables of one of Athen's many outdoor cafes, is a popular gathering place in the city center. Syntagma Square is also the frequent site of political demonstrations. The Greek Parliament is just across Amalias Avenue to the East, and is surrounded by the extensive National Gardens, which are open to the public.

Syntagma Square is a hub for many forms of public transportation in Athens; the metro and tram both stop here, and buses or trolley-buses are available to any point in the city. Travel between Syntagma Square and the Eleftherios Venizelos Airport is available via special airport bus and metro lines.

The Square is also located near many of Athens' oldest and most famous neighborhoods and tourist attractions. The neighborhoods of Plaka, Monastiraki, Psirri and Kolonaki are all within walking distance, and most of the famous sites of ancient Athens are nearby, including the Acropolis, the Theater of Dionysos, the Areopagus, the ancient Athenian agora, the Tower of the Winds in the Roman Agora, the Monument of Lysikrates, Hadrian's Library, Hadrian's Arch, the Temple of Olympian Zeus, the Pnyx, Philopappou Hill, Kerameikos Cemetary, the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ier and Lycabetus Hill. Historic churches also dot the area, some dating from the Middle Ages.
